The Tree of Life, Part 3

Photo displays a bare tree at night

The tree that inspired this poem. Photo by Ron Dudley

They say I’m the tree of life

Everybody wanna kill me 

Now even the government tryna bring me down 

 

They say I’m the tree of life

I was sleepin’ 

I was resting 

Now I’m resurrecting 

‘Cause the world needs protection 

 

They say I’m the tree of life

They wanna kill me for no reason 

Nailed a camera in my bark 

So they can watch through the seasons 

 

They say I’m the tree of life 

They even tried to give me COVID 

Nineteen times 

That’s when I exploded

 

They say I’m the tree of life 

I got a warning from the heavens  

That the planet is headed for a dead end

 

They say I’m the tree of life 

First I had to sweep and mop the galaxy 

I came back to sanitize democracy

 

They say I’m the tree of life 

I caught a comet with a leaf 

It saved a baby as we speak 

 

They say I’m the tree of life  

You are a narcissist, the devil 

Even the tree couldn’t help you

 

They say I’m the tree of life 

I just saved a shellfish from a whale 

‘Cause it was helpless 

 

They say I’m the tree of life 

I just saved a whale 

‘Cause a shark bit its tail 

 

They say I’m the tree of life 

I just saved a shark  

‘Cause it couldn’t see in the dark 

 

They say I’m the tree of life  

I guided it back to the sea

Then I fixed the pod on a pea

 

They say I’m the tree of life 

They tried to kill me one night 

It was winter time 

They kill me with ice 

 

They say I’m the tree of life

I was blind and could not see 

Then I bump my head into a tree

 

They say I’m the tree of life.
